--- a/intro_gui.c Sun Aug 22 00:53:39 2004 +0000
+++ b/intro_gui.c Sun Aug 22 10:23:37 2004 +0000
@@ -58,7 +58,9 @@
DoCommandP(0, 0, 0, NULL, CMD_SET_SINGLE_PLAYER);
break;
case 7:
- ShowNetworkGameWindow();
+ if (!_network_available) {
+ ShowErrorMessage(-1,STR_NETWORK_ERR_NOTAVAILABLE, 0, 0);
+ } else ShowNetworkGameWindow();
break;
case 8: ShowGameOptions(); break;
case 9: ShowGameDifficulty(); break;
@@ -118,7 +120,7 @@
_random_seed_1 = p1;
_random_seed_2 = p2;
- if (_networking) { NetworkStartSync(); }
+ if (_networking) { NetworkStartSync(true); }
MakeNewGame();
return 0;
@@ -159,7 +161,7 @@
_random_seed_1 = p1;
_random_seed_2 = p2;
- if (_networking) { NetworkStartSync(); }
+ if (_networking) { NetworkStartSync(true); }
StartScenario();
return 0;